Definition

Discommodious refers to being inconvenient, uncomfortable, or not conducive to ease and efficiency in use or arrangement.

Discommodious sentence examples

  1. The discommodious layout of the office made it difficult for employees to collaborate effectively.
  2. She found the discommodious seating arrangement at the event quite uncomfortable for long conversations.
  3. His discommodious living conditions forced him to search for a new apartment that offered more space.
  4. The discommodious nature of the public transportation system often left commuters frustrated and late.
  5. They decided against the discommodious travel itinerary, opting instead for a more streamlined route.
